    Hi wondering if anyone has a suggested setting for my tc88 ignition. Bike is a 2001 dyna wideglide with 140000 kms showing 158psi on the front cylinder and 155 on the rear ,still on original pistons and rings with a Se 203 cams and Se billet cam plate conversion. I have tried setting 5 initial and 7 advanced slope . Didn't ping but I thought my top gear roll on around 150 to 160 km was a bit flat and maybe economy dropped a whisker. Cheers.

    is the DTT a new addidtion ? If so, why did you change it ?
    5-7 should be more than enough timing for what you have.
    Was the carb' properly rejetted ?
    Part of the reason you are a bit flat is your running about 8:1 corrected compression.

    Your compression is spot on considering it's done that amount of KM's.
    It's probably just not ideal for that Cam.
    I would put the stock module back for now if it works better, wait until your current motor starts to wear out , and build it up to a 95".
    The DTT module wont really gain you anything.
    It's really only needed if you have high compression, and really needs to be setup on a Dyno.
    I run one in my custom 120, with a modified timing map.
